对话阿里云叔同:如何看待 2024 年云原生的发展,2024 年有哪些值得关注的技术?_2024云原生的新技术(1)

本文探讨了Serverless在国内外的接受度,阿里云的Serverless化策略,FaaS与ServerlessContainer的区别,Serverless对运维的影响,以及云原生技术如混部、容器智能化的发展趋势。同时,强调了FinOps的角色和企业应用Serverless的考量因素。
摘要由CSDN通过智能技术生成

**叔同:**海外相对来说对 Serverless 的接受度更好一些,主要跟市场成熟度和客户的发展阶段有关。在国内,阿里云提出核心产品全面 Serverless 化、组装式研发,也是希望引领整个市场生态的成熟。

阿里云的产品 Serverless 化,底层是容器技术支撑,是更彻底的、自底向上的 Serverless 化。容器的优势大家都很认可,基于这些优势来构建 Serverless 的基础,并推动更多的产品,如数据库、消息、微服务等实现 Serverless 化。

05

FaaS 和 Serverless Container 的区别?

**叔同:**FaaS 的核心价值在于让整个云产品体系及其生态形成一个有机整体,而不是单纯的提供弹性资源。这是 FaaS 和 Serverless Container 根本的不同。当一个云产品 Serverless 化后,那么它就不再是单纯的提供资源,而是要成为构建应用的要素。未来整个云的产品体系都会全面 Serverless 化,而且这些产品之间通过事件驱动等方式深度集成后,那么用户可以通过 FaaS 组合其他云服务,快速的实现弹性、高可用的应用。这样的研发模式我们称之为组装式研发。

我们比较认可 Berkeley 宣导的 Serverless = FaaS + BaaS。Serverless container 本质上是帮助用户更容易实现 Serverless 化的 BaaS 服务,所以它和和 FaaS 是为了解决不同的问题,二者可以搭配起来使用。我们认为 Serverless(FaaS + BaaS)未来会成为解决大规模复杂软件开发挑战的关键,这是云未来发展最重要的价值。

06

Serverless 会给运维带来哪些改变?

**叔同:**Serverless 屏蔽掉了底层的差异性,对于运维领域是一个颠覆性变革,运维会升级为运维研发,因为传统运维需要关注的扩缩容量、网络布局等,都由云服务商来处理了,他们可以有大量精力投入到开发新的平台、推动业务发展、提升产品体验等,不用从事一些手工运维的工作。

07

阿里云如何看待 Serverless 技术定位?

**叔同:**推进 Serverless 在国内的大规模落地不是一蹴而就的,今年阿里云有 20 多款Serverless 产品,未来也会把产品全面的 Serverless 化。对于我们来说,有一些踏踏实实的工作需要落地,把用户需求高的产品逐渐 Serverless 化,同时也会把函数计算、Serverless 应用引擎 SAE、Serverless 容器 ASK 这类产品变得更加普适化,应用在更多的场景中。

一个技术趋势从产品能力完备到行业普遍应用,需要一个较长的时间周期。阿里云认准了这个趋势,并且会长期投入,推动大规模落地。

目前我们在行业里也积累了非常多典型的案例,包括南瓜电影、世纪联华、新浪微博、高德等等。

我们认为 Serverless 代表云计算最先进的生产力,也是云原生的终局,所以我们希望这些案例、最佳实践可以推广到千万企业和开发者中去,从这个维度来看,今年是一个很好的开始。

08

基于你的观察,企业应用 Serverless 最看重哪些方面?

**叔同:**屏蔽技术鸿沟,这个是最吸引企业的地方,当然降本提效也是。很多企业对于一些新技术或者是说明知道这些技术引入到企业中是有好处的,但是受限于人力、资源、成本等等因素,对于一些有价值的技术只能望而却步。现在我们通过 Serverless 形态,让所有企业都能享受到同样的技术起点,在生产工具层面抹平了差异性,大家真正的竞争点就放在业务发展上了。

09

容器经过多年发展已经很成熟了,未来有哪些新方向?

**叔同:**容器可以从两个方面来看,一个是运行时,另一个是编排调度。今天运行时的发展已经很标准化了,并且拓展了安全、机密计算、安全容器等方向,已经大规模铺开使用。但实际上我认为,铺开的速度还不够快,因为企业在做容器化改造过程中不可避免会遇到很多阻力,比如遗留系统、技术债务等。

互联网公司已经都容器化了,或者说正在进行容器化,但是仍然有一些行业因为种种原因,虽然认可容器的价值,但还没有真正落地。

在编排调度侧,比如中间件、数据库、大数据 AI、基因计算、区块链等,所有的这些新型负载以及大规模异构负载,全都跑在 K8s 上,因为标准化、通用化带来了提效的好处。今天,混部已经成为了一个新的常态,将不同特征类型工作负载协同调度,充分利用负载之间的削峰填谷效应,让工作负载以更稳定、更高效、更低成本的方式去使用资源。今年,阿里巴巴开源了云原生混部系统 Koordinator,通过开源,我们希望将更好的混部能力、调度能力开放到整个行业,帮助企业客户改进云原生工作负载运行的效率、稳定性和计算成本。

我们也看到,很多企业对于降本有很大的诉求,但是企业对如何降本、成本如何可视化、如果做成本治理比较困惑,所以今年阿里云也发布了容器 FinOps 套件,通过数字化手段和智能化方法,帮助企业实现成本可视化、可优化、可控制。

10

你怎么看 FinOps?

**叔同:**我们不能把 FinOps 这件事妖魔化,更不能本末倒置。降本和 FinOps 是一个目标,但不是终极手段,企业真正的抓手还是要回归技术本身。如果企业的架构不够先进,没有使用容器、混部这类技术去提升资源利用率,仅仅关注在成本治理的表面,是解决不了核心问题的。最终解决问题依然要靠技术,靠先进的技术,在这些技术之上通过 FinOps 工具找到可优化、可控制的点,并持续去优化,这是一个正向的过程。所以在我看来,FinOps 只是辅助的工具,真正优化的核心还是技术本身的先进性。

当然,企业的降本不是技术团队的事情,它需要各个部门协同,通过将财务引入,以市场化的方式运作,从粗放式管理、经营演进到精细化管理、经营。

未来一段时间,FinOps 都会是大家的关注点,但我更希望大家能看到成本优化背后的技术和架构。云平台其实就是致力于让大家的降本提效更加普适化,我们慢慢把产品技术打磨好,产品能力夯实,不管是传统企业还是新型企业,不管企业用哪种形态的云,最后都可以低成本地实现降本提效;而不是说企业为了降低 20% 的成本,反而要投入 20% 的人力来做,这就本末倒置了。我们希望,企业用上了云,就天然可以具备这些能力,帮助企业做好这些事情。

11

容器进入智能化,怎么理解?

**叔同:**容器是一个确定性的趋势,企业都在容器化。但是如何用好容器,这是一个非常挑战的事情。我们一方面提供 Serverless 容器服务 ASK,让云平台多帮企业和用户来管理。另一方面我们将容器服务向智能化方向演进,包括智能化混部(Koordinator)、智能化成本治理(FinOps)、智能化运维诊断(AIOps)。本质上,还是希望降低容器的使用门槛,降低它的技术复杂度,让企业低成本地用好容器。

阿里云容器服务 ACK 已经不再是薄薄一层,相反 ACK 是非常复杂的、也是非常先进的,它能够与计算、存储、网络深度结合,充分释放弹性,简化运维界面,简化异构环境的复杂度,还可以将软件部署在分布式云的场景里,甚至做多云混合云管理,不断拓展云的边界,就是我们说的 “ACK Anywhere”。但是这解决的是边界拓展问题,还需要让容器更加普适,这就需要跟智能化手段相结合,比如 AIOps、FinOps、混部等,因此今年阿里云容器服务全面进入智能化时代,就是基于这样的背景。

12

容器之上还有哪些新趋势?

**叔同:**随着容器的快速普及,应用都云原生化以后,传统网关已经解决不了云原生时代遇到的问题,如果要解决所有的问题,就需要投入很多组件。但是组件多了以后,运维就会变得很复杂。所以今年我们开源了云原生网关 Higress。

它是新一代的云原生网关,最大的特点是流量网关、微服务网关、安全网关三合一,三合一的好处就是运维简单,用一个组件来解决这些功能需求。Higress 提供丰富的插件扩展机制,满足客户灵活路由和安全定制需求,支持最全面语言扩展机制;当然我们为了降低客户使用门槛,默认集成了数十个插件,并且通过插件市场方便开发者贡献通用能力,产生良性互动。

此外,随着微服务的发展,系统架构会越来越复杂。随着微服务越来越多,上下游依赖都很复杂,在这种情况下,怎么保证微服务治理、链路追踪、灰度、应用管理与配置等,这些事情要统一去解决。

所以我们在 2022 年 4 月与 B 站、字节跳动等联合开源了 OpenSergo 项目,OpenSergo 致力于在不同的微服务框架、通信协议之间达成共识,形成服务治理规范。让业务开发者不会因为不同的语言、不同的框架而产生割裂。让架构师能够用统一的规范来描述自己内部的微服务架构。让中间件开发者能够和现有微服务框架对齐,增强微服务框架之间的互操作能力,促进微服务框架在企业落地。

13

2023 年,你最看好云原生哪些方向发展?

**叔同:**在容器领域,混部会大规模落地。随着各种负载都部署上来了,必然面对一个问题就是负载如何“和平共处”,提高利用率,因此混部会成为一个确定性趋势。

另外一个就是 Serverless。今年是 Serverless 落地元年,我们有大量的工作要做,比如云产品 Serverless 化,对应的研发模式要升级,也需要丰富的产品形态去支持工作流、事件驱动,可视化、拖拉拽开发等。

要推动应用架构 Serverless 化。随着越来越多行业标杆案例的产生,更多的企业已经感受到 Serverless 带来的好处,现在我们需要一种推动力,让优势成为一种共识,大家都知道应该往哪个方向走,并且去尝试 Serverless 技术。2023 年一定是 Serverless 规模化落地的一年,我们会保持长期主义的信念来做成这件事。

作者 | 转自阿里巴巴中间件

img
img

网上学习资料一大堆,但如果学到的知识不成体系,遇到问题时只是浅尝辄止,不再深入研究,那么很难做到真正的技术提升。

需要这份系统化资料的朋友,可以戳这里获取

一个人可以走的很快,但一群人才能走的更远!不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!

ps://bbs.csdn.net/topics/618545628)**

一个人可以走的很快,但一群人才能走的更远!不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!

  • 4
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值